Cross Liability

Policy Terms

A policy provision (also called severability of interests) that treats each insured under the policy as if they had their own separate policy for purposes of determining coverage. This means one named insured can bring a claim against another named insured under the same policy. For tower joint ventures or projects with multiple named insureds, cross liability ensures that the policy responds to inter-insured disputes rather than treating all named insureds as a single entity.
